Todd Ruffner, Advocacy Officer at POMED, offers his remarks during a briefing by the Tom Lantos Human Rights Commission. Panelists included: Todd Ruffner Advocacy Officer, Project on Middle East Democracy (POMED) Sarah Leah Whitson Executive Director, Middle East and North Africa Division, Human Rights Watch Raed Jarrar Advocacy Director, Middle East and North Africa, Amnesty International USA Moderated by: Kenneth Katzman Specialist in Middle Eastern Affairs, Congressional Research Service October 17, 2017 2456 Rayburn House Office Building Washington, DC Photo credit: April Brady/Project on Middle East Democracy |
